Australian research reveals rising stress and burnout rates across workplaces and not-for-profits¹², but until now, there has been almost no national data specifically on the wellbeing of the members of not-for-profit boards. Join us for the launch of the 2025 Australian Community Boards Wellbeing Report.

About the session

In this session, Community Directors trainer Jon Staley will walk attendees through the 2025 Australian Community Boards Wellbeing Report.

The report draws from a survey was conducted online by Community Directors in July 2025. It was open for one month, and in that time it drew 575 complete responses from board members across a diverse range of organisations.

The data shows that board challenges are not inevitable, and solutions already exist within the sector. Ways to reduce board members’ stress are generally well known. However, Australian NFPs vary in size, and the data highlights the need for targeted support rather than a generalised approach.

Jon Staley | Trainer, governance and community leadership

BA (Hons), DipEd, Certificate IV (Training and Assessment), Dip Gov, FICDA

Jon has a background as a teacher, trainer, social entrepreneur, filmmaker and writer. He began his career teaching at Melbourne's Northland Secondary College, where in 2000 he was awarded the Peter Clarke Teaching for Reconciliation Award based on his work with the Aboriginal and non-Aboriginal community at the school. He spent several years being mentored by and working alongside Gunditjmara artist and filmmaker Richard Frankland and together they developed a cross-cultural education program, Planting Seeds, which shone a light on the invisible load that Aboriginal communities in Australia have carried in the wake of colonisation.

In 2008 Jon founded the not-for-profit youth media social enterprise Youthworx, which uses creative and commercial media to work with young people who are homeless or at risk of homelessness, and he led the organisation until 2020 when he joined Our Community.
